CONL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2025 in Review

23 of the 8,266 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in GraniteShares 2x Long COIN Daily ETF (CONL) for Q4 2025, worth a combined $80.4M — down 76% from $333M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 12 funds closed out of CONL and 10 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 6 trimmed existing stakes and 5 added.

The largest buyer was Austin Wealth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$1.27M. The largest seller was Jane Street, exiting entirely with an estimated $78.2M sold.
